Output 850abec033cbee860a1bce13f74b2604b3e10752ad4e5a5ff9060069d1525ece:28

value
17257773924
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64b7a7a50e2602f1362637fd2d83dfb6202f8e48 OP_EQUALVERIFY OP_CHECKSIG
address
1ABYakJW5DHvxSS9zfyQkRzxCqhgB7cxEk
transaction
850abec033cbee860a1bce13f74b2604b3e10752ad4e5a5ff9060069d1525ece
spent
true